Class: DangoClientFramework::ClientNoticeShared

Inherits:
Object
  • Object
show all
Defined in:
lib/dango/client_framework.rb

Overview

通知共有メモリ情報の書き換えクラス

Instance Method Summary collapse

Constructor Details

#initialize(parent) ⇒ ClientNoticeShared

Returns a new instance of ClientNoticeShared.



299
300
301
# File 'lib/dango/client_framework.rb', line 299

def initialize(parent)
  @parent = parent
end

Instance Method Details

#[]=(key, value) ⇒ Object

キーに対する書き込み(読み込みはないぞ)



303
304
305
306
307
# File 'lib/dango/client_framework.rb', line 303

def []=(key, value) # キーに対する書き込み(読み込みはないぞ)

  action_name = "action_notice_shared_#{key}"
  send_obj = {:data => value}
  @parent.send_action(action_name, send_obj)
end